NCR No. : 2017.2 Issued by : Sandra Purba
Date Issued : 11 August 2017 Time Limit : 1 Year (10 August 2018)
NC Grade : Major Date of Closing : 8 Nov 2017
Standard Ref. &
Requirement
: 4.7.3
Records of Occupational Health and Safety (OHS) program (see 4.8) and Personal Protective Equipment (PPE) training in accordance with the result of hazard identification and risk analysis shall be available to all workers.
Non-Conformance Description :
SPE and BPE have not been able to show the mechanism that regulate the provision/replacement of damaged PPE due to work activities as well as its implementation.
Observation and interviews with road maintenance employees on SPE (main road 3, block H13) and harvesting (block F10 Division 3) mentioned that the PPE (safety shoes) provided once a year and if damaged will be replaced by the employees themselves to wait for the next quota. Interview with the harvesters on block F19, Division 2 BPE mentions that safety shoes have been damaged and have been reported but there is no replacement (currently the workers wear self-purchased general shoes). Document review on OSH guidelines-PPE, no. Doc. 10 / BSC-PSQM- ESH / 16 dated September 20, 2016, describes relating to the life-time of PPE (eg. safety shoes apply for 12 months) and if any damage due to employee negligence becomes the responsibility employees.

NCR No. : 2017.3 Issued by : Brigitta Prita
Date Issued : 11 August 2017 Time Limit : 1 Year (10 August 2018)
NC Grade : Major Date of Closing : 31 October 2017
Standard Ref. &
Requirement
: 6.5.1
Documentation of pay and conditions for employees based on the existing manpower regulations shall be available.
Non-Conformance Description & Evidence observed (filled by auditor):
Based on the Decree of the Governor of South Sumatra No 669 / Kpts / Disnakertrans / 2016 it is known that the minimum wage of 2017 is IDR 2,388,000 / month (25 working days), but based on document review on employee recapitulation of Contract workers BPE period of May 2017 shows that employee wage payment Contract workers Based on wages 2016 for example for employees of Div 1 BPE is 8 people and Div 3 is 14 people paid IDR 2,281,300.
In addition there is no payment evidence of adjustment of wage standard to employees of Contract workers BPE since Jan-April 2017.

NCR No. : 2018.01 Issued by : Bayu Yogatama
Date Issued : 5 October 2018 Time Limit : ASA 1.2
NC Grade : Minor Date of Closing : 18 December 2018
Standard Ref. &
Requirement
: 4.4.3
Records of plant wastewater monitoring must be available, especially BOD (Biochemical Oxygen Demand) and efforts to meet requirements according to applicable regulations (see criteria 2.1 and 5.6).
Evidence observed (filled by auditor):
Based on the results of field visits to the WWTP Pond it is known that the flow meter in the last pond is in a damaged state and cannot be lit.
Based on a document study of the daily discharge of waste in the IPAL pond area it is known that the flow meter has been damaged from September 17, 2018, so that records only write the hours of the pump application
Based on the review of the Liquid Waste Application Permit document in the plantation area owned by PT Bina Sains Cemerlang No. 436 / KPTS / DLH / 2017 mentioned in the attachment to point 3 that one of the company's obligations is to record daily debit data.
Data for the procurement of new goods (CAPEX 2018) Sungai Pinang POM, there is a request for the procurement of flow meters for applications to the land application area. The condition is damaged and has become the findings of Environment Agency. in the regional office, but it is not yet known when the tender will be completed and the items can arrive at the unit to be paired.
Non-Conformance Description (filled by auditor):
The company has not been able to show evidence of monitoring the actual daily wastewater discharge as well as efforts to fulfill the applicable requirements (Permit for Utilization of PT Bina Sains Cemerlang's Palm Oil Industry Waste Water).
